the product of 8 and a number , increased by 52, is equivalent to the product of 12 and the sum of the number and 2 . find the n
Step2247 [10]

8n+52=12(n+2)

distribute

8n+52 = 12n+24

subtract 8n from each side

52=4n +24

subtract 24 from each side

28 = 4n

divide by 4 on each side

7=n
